Benjamin Leroux Savigny-lès-Beaune 1er Cru Les Hauts Jarrons 2023 douloufakis Jaeger-Defaix's newest red (Pinot Noir)This comes from a steep, north facing vineyard on the north side of the A6 motorway. It is a very dry site that can sometimes suffer in dry years, but there was just enough water at the right time in 2023. Well structured if not quite as complex as the Vergelesses, this has a very engaging perfume; there is almost a whiff of New Zealand Pinot Noir about it. It was aged entirely in 228 litre barrels (up to five years old).
